Many expert foragers will say matters like “only take twenty five%/fifteen%/ and many others. ” but the truth continues to be, there is no science at the rear of these statements.

The only scientific analyze I have identified implies that if you take 25% of the inhabitants, it takes 20 several years to recuperate. In essence, harvesting any bulbs is unsustainable exercise.

Resource: Smokey Mountain Sightline (abstract and summary) Entire Scientific Review Right here. A British study, done in Quebec, confirms these results Summary listed here, as does a St. Lawrence College Research, and experts and professors interviewed by NPR. rn”But Native Us citizens ate these for generations!” people today say.

And that is correct, but they only used trimmings from the leaves. (New York Instances). Ramp seeds can just take 18 months to germinate. (US Section of Agriculture). When the seed germinates, the plant can consider five yrs to achieve reproductive maturity.

Supply: St. Lawrence College analyze. So for each bulb you take, it can choose up to 7 yrs to be replaced.
